Cúcuta gets ready to have cryptocurrency ATMs

Thanks to Paxful's alliance with the startup blockchain CoinLogiq the Colombian city will install at least 20 cash dispensers

The world of cryptocurrencies continues to expand, the main cities of the world are already part of this and therefore, some small ones have also joined.

That is the case of Cúcuta, which thanks to Paxful’s alliance with the blockchain company CoinLogiq will have 20 cryptocurrency ATMs.

Paxful’s manager, Magdelia Rivas, explained that Cúcuta will be one of the headquarters of these ATMs. The company is in negotiations and would open 25% of the total number of ATMs planned for the country.

“Colombia is our main market in the region. Last month we had more than 30,000 transactions in which the seller was located in Colombia. This year, we have increased our operations by 65% ​​and a little more than one million dollars have moved from the platform”, Rivas said.

One of the main focuses that caught the attention of companies was the fact that Venezuelans will use the city and the platform a lot to save money and send remittances.

Bitcoin, etherium, litecoin, among others, will be handled in the ATMs that will open. They can buy or sell cryptocurrencies through the QR codes of electronic wallets.
